Resolving the Ballistic Plate Limitation
In the unmodified environment, chest pieces derived from the Russian Army Uniforms mod were restricted to a single ballistic plate slot. This limitation severely compromised defensive capabilities, especially when compared to vanilla-style chestplates or other Superb Warfare equipment that typically accommodate two or even three plates. For users running hardcore modpacks or competing on intense PvP servers, this deficit meant significantly higher vulnerability to gunfire and explosions. The Enhancing Protection with the SBW Russian Army Uniforms Armor Compatibility Datapack directly addresses this by expanding the inventory logic for specific torso armor.
Upon activation, compatible vests such as the 6B23 and 6B45 models immediately gain a second slot for ballistic inserts. This adjustment allows for strategic layering of protection; for instance, a player might equip one ceramic plate to mitigate small arms fire and one steel plate to reduce blast damage. It is important to note that this modification is surgical in its application. It affects only the designated modern chest rigs. Historical uniforms, pilot flight suits, parade dress, and the iconic Gorka mountain suits remain unchanged, preserving their intended balance and historical accuracy as lighter or non-plated options.
System Requirements and Version Stability
Successful deployment of this datapack requires a stable foundation. Users must ensure that both the core Superb Warfare mod and the Russian Army Uniforms extension are installed and active. The datapack functions by modifying internal item tags; without the parent mods present, the file cannot locate the target items to apply the changes. This tool is designed for stability across various setups and does not introduce new textures or models, eliminating the risk of resource pack conflicts or graphical glitches.
When searching to download Enhancing Protection with the SBW Russian Army Uniforms Armor Compatibility Datapack, verify that your Minecraft version aligns with the versions supported by your current mod loader, whether Forge or Fabric. While the datapack itself is generally version-agnostic regarding the game client, the dependent mods often have strict version requirements. Ensuring all components match prevents crashes and ensures the extra plate slots appear correctly in the inventory UI.
Installation Guide for Modpacks
Integrating this fix into your collection is a straightforward process suitable for any server administrator or single-player enthusiast. Follow these steps to implement the changes:
- Launch your Minecraft client and navigate to the specific world profile you wish to modify.
- Select the "Edit" option for the world, then click "Open World Folder" to access the directory files.
- Locate the folder named
datapacks. If this directory does not exist, create it manually within the world folder. - Move the downloaded ZIP file for the Enhancing Protection with the SBW Russian Army Uniforms Armor Compatibility Datapack directly into this folder. Do not extract the archive; the game engine reads compressed datapacks natively.
- If the world is currently running, execute the
/reloadcommand in the chat console. Otherwise, simply restart the world session.
To confirm successful installation, equip a supported Russian chest rig and inspect the armor interface. The presence of a second plate slot indicates the datapack is active and functioning.
